I have cable tv connected to one room and would like to also view it
in another. Would this be acheived simply by buying a cable and
connecting from the tv in one room to the tv in another? If so what is
the description of the cable i would need to give the bloke at the
electrical shop for him to know what i am after. Also, would the cable
simply plug into the back of both tv's (there are video recorders
connected to both tv's in case this complicates things). As you may
guess i'm the sort of person who needs help to plug something in every
time i buy a household electrical item.



You really need two receiver boxes if you wish to watch separate channels on
each TV. One receiver box can only supplies one TV channel at a time.
